associative-array

Предположим, у меня есть этот код: var myArray = new Object(); myArray["firstname"] = "Bob"; myArray["lastname"] = "Smith"; myArray["age"] = 25; теперь, если бы я хотел удалить "фамилия"?.... есть ли какой-то эквивалентmyArray["lastname"].remove()? (мне нужен элемент ушел, потому что количество элементов...

Я хочу проверить, присутствует ли ключ" пользователь " или нет в хэше сеанса. Как я могу это сделать? обратите внимание, что я не хочу проверять, равно ли значение ключа nil или нет. Я просто хочу проверить, является ли "пользователь" ключ присутствует....

что эквивалентно словари Python но в Bash (должен работать через OS X и Linux)....

У меня есть ассоциативный массив в виде key => value где ключ-это числовое значение, однако это не последовательное числовое значение. Ключ идентификатор, а значение-это количество. Это нормально для большинства экземпляров, однако мне нужна функция, которая получает удобочитаемое имя массива и использует ...

основываясь на ассоциативном массиве в скрипте Bash, мне нужно перебрать его, чтобы получить ключ и значение. #!/bin/bash declare -A array array[foo]=bar array[bar]=foo Я на самом деле не понимаю, как получить ключ при использовании цикла for-in....

У меня есть большой объект словаря, который имеет несколько пар ключ-значение (около 16), но меня интересуют только 3 из них. Каков наилучший способ (самый короткий/эффективный/самый элегантный) для достижения этого? лучшее, что я знаю: bigdict = {'a':1,'b':2,....,'z':26} subdict = {'l':bigdict['l'], 'm':b...

можно ли добавить ассоциативный массив с литеральным ключом = > пары значений? Я знаю, что array_unshift () работает с цифровыми ключами, но я надеюсь на то, что будет работать с буквенными ключами. в качестве примера я хотел бы сделать следующее: $array1 = array('fruit3'=>'apple', 'fruit4'=>'orang...

Как я могу преобразовать ассоциативный массив JavaScript в JSON? Я пробовал следующие: var AssocArray = new Array(); AssocArray["a"] = "The letter A" console.log("a = " + AssocArray["a"]); // result: "a = The letter A" JSON.stringify(AssocArray); // result: "[]" ...

есть следующие результаты запроса: (key1 и key2 может быть любой текст) id key1 key2 value 1 fred apple 2 2 mary orange 10 3 fred banana 7 4 fred orange 4 5 sarah melon 5 ... и я хочу хранить данные в сетке (возможно, в виде массива)циклы все записи ...

Если у меня есть: $array = array( 'one' =>'value', 'two' => 'value2' ); как мне получить строку one вернулся из $array[1] ?...